What is a Mom?


A Mother Is…

*able to function on minimal sleep

*has the ability to turn a frown upside down

*addicted to coffee to help us function

*a nurse for all boo-boos, scrapes, insect bites, and heartaches

*a taxi to sports practice and games

*the paparazzi

*beams over our child’s latest accomplishments

*a referee

*the champion of multi-tasking

*a family planner

*is burdened for her children’s soul

*is a prayer warrior over her children’s future and their hearts

*loves them more than they will ever know (until they become a parent themselves)

I never understood the discipline, restrictions, or deep love my mom had for me until I became a parent myself. I am thankful for my mom who raised me to love and fear my God. My father was in the military so there were many months (up to a year) that she was by herself with us. She never complained about how hard it was to be alone with 3 little kids. She just continued along in her duty of motherhood. She is a prayer warrior and has a verse on her lips for each of our trials. I am grateful my children call her “Grandma”.
